
Get ready to revisit Amandaland! The popular BBC comedy is coming back to television next month.
Lucy Punch is back as the hilariously snobby single mom from the show Motherland, and we’re excited to see what she does next.
As you may have seen in the season 2 trailer, Amanda is continuing to build her online brand, ‘Senuous’ – which she describes as meaning ‘sumptuous luxury’.

The funny sneak peek suggests we can expect even more memorable moments from Amanda! If you’re looking forward to it as much as we are, be sure to tune in to BBC One on Wednesday, May 6, 2026, at 9pm for the season premiere.
From that date, all episodes will also be available as a complete set on BBC iPlayer, allowing you to watch whenever you like.

Season two of Amandaland brings back Philippa Dunne as Anne, the ever-patient best friend, Joanna Lumley as the blunt but loving mother Felicity, and Samuel Anderson as Mal, who may become a romantic interest.
Last month, Dunne discussed with TopMob the significant challenge of following up on the success of the first season and bringing Amanda and Anne’s story back to viewers.
We knew this was a huge undertaking, and we didn’t want to disappoint anyone or harm the legacy of [Motherland],” she said. “We’re just thrilled and amazed that people aren’t just enjoying it, they’re truly loving it.

Speaking about her co-star, Punch, Dunne shared how much she enjoys working with her. She said she connected with Punch immediately and continues to adore her, along with Amanda. Dunne expressed that the best part of her job is getting to play scenes alongside such wonderful people.
The second season of Amandaland begins with a script written by Holly Walsh, co-creator of Motherland, and Laurence Rickard, who also co-created and starred in Ghosts – where he’s known as the character Robin the Caveman.
